Maximum Multiplicity of a Root of the Matching Polynomial of a Tree and Minimum Path Cover
نویسندگان
چکیده
We give a necessary and sufficient condition for the maximum multiplicity of a root of the matching polynomial of a tree to be equal to the minimum number of vertex disjoint paths needed to cover it.

Maximum Multiplicity of Matching Polynomial Roots and Minimum Path Cover in General Graphs
Let G be a graph. It is well known that the maximum multiplicity of a root of the matching polynomial μ(G,x) is at most the minimum number of vertex disjoint paths needed to cover the vertex set of G.
